Assassin’s Creed: Originschanged the series' combat rules.
Our hero has access to a hidden blade, bows, swords and heavy weapons.
Each weapon has some traits, e.g.
“resistance to ranged attacks” or “adrenaline regeneration”.
Keep that in mind when you choose your weapons.
Select them accordingly to your play style.
If you use Overpower attacks frequently then a weapon that regenerates adrenaline would be the best for you.

Shields
The hero of this installment uses ashield.
you’ve got the option to upgrade it or replace with a different one.
Shields allow you to block enemy attacks.
In Warrior’s skill tree you could find an ability called “Shield Charge”.
Thanks to it you’re free to bash your enemies with a shield.

Naval Combat
During some of the missions you will be able to command a ship crew.
it’s possible for you to use3attacks - fire arrows, a catapult and fire bombs.
The crew also use shields to defend themselves.
you could adjust a shot’s reach and height.
Bombscan be thrown at enemies when you get closer to them.
Catapultsare the strongest weapon.
Thanks to it you could destroy enemy ships with just two shots.
You simply have to aim well.
Just like with the bows, the red bar indicates that a shot will hit your enemy.
